What’s the Story Behind the Backorder?

Imagine this scenario: You're running a busy e-commerce site, and a customer places an order. However, some products are temporarily out of stock. Instead of scrambling to figure things out, your Pega system automatically creates a backorder. This is where out-of-the-box automation comes into play. But what does that mean?

Out-of-the-box automation in Pega refers to predefined functionalities that come preloaded with the platform. So, when that backorder pops up without any manual intervention, it’s not just a happy accident—it’s Pega doing its magic, using the established processes that streamline workflows seamlessly.

Navigating Other Processes

So, let’s discuss the other options. If, for instance, we tossed around the idea of a new activity, that suggests some special user-defined logic would kick in. However, that’s not what's occurring when a backorder appears automatically. It’s a standard, boilerplate function of the Pega system; the heavy lifting is already done for you.

Then, there’s the manual process. Picture yourself filling out forms—quite the opposite of our automated backorder creation! Manual processes rely on user actions. Here’s a quiz question: Who wants to be clicking buttons endlessly when they can enjoy automatic efficiencies? Exactly.

And what about a triggered event? Sure, this seems like it should fit, but it’s more about specific conditions firing off actions, rather than the broader automated workflows that Pega has established. It simply doesn’t capture the full picture of how these out-of-the-box solutions operate.
